							                                                    CVR Grid Game - Trainer’s Guide

CSI Oregon (Rights that give victims “Critical Support Initially.”)
10 Answer: Under this Act, a family      Question: What is the Oregon    Hint: Provides for a restraining order   Issue: This is a civil
abuse victim has the right to receive Family Abuse Prevention Act?       when the petitioner has been the         remedy that crime victims
instructions, a petition and model       (ORS 107.718)                   victim of abuse and there is             may need to access; it is
order, and related forms from a                                          immediate and present danger of          not a right found on the
circuit court clerk explaining rights in                                 further abuse                            criminal code.
the Act.
20 Answer: Hospitals must                Question: What is emergency     Hint: Used to prevent pregnancy.         Issue: This is a civil
dispense this to female sexual           contraception? (HB 2700)                                                 remedy that crime victims
assault victims who request it.                                                                                   may need to access; it is
                                                                                                                  not a right found on the
                                                                                                                  criminal code.

                                                                                                                  This law was passed in
                                                                                                                  2007. Hospitals are also
                                                                                                                  required to give female
                                                                                                                  victims of sexual assault
                                                                                                                  unbiased, medically and
                                                                                                                  factually accurate
                                                                                                                  information about
                                                                                                                  emergency contraception.
30 Answer: A victim of domestic        Question: What is TADVS           Hint: Applicants must have children      Issue: This is a civil
violence may be eligible for this      (Temporary Assistance to          or be pregnant to qualify – granted      remedy that crime victims
emergency monetary grant.              Domestic Violence Survivors)?     through DHS.                             may need to access; it is
                                       (OAR 461-135-1210 et seq.)                                                 not a right found on the
                                                                                                                  criminal code.
40 Answer: A victim of domestic        Question: What are: end a         Hint: Civil legal remedies.              Issue: This is a civil
violence, sexual assault or stalking   rental agreement with 14 days                                              remedy that crime victims
who rents housing may be eligible      notice; have locks changed; not                                            may need to access; it is
for these rights.                      be evicted from public housing;                                            not a right found on the
                                       or receive a preference for                                                criminal code.
                                       public housing. (ORS 90.453;
                                       ORS 90.459; 42 USC Sect.
                                       1437d, f.)
               CVR Grid Game - Trainer’s Guide

Stay the Course (Rights to help victims continue to navigate the justice system.)
10 Answer: Crime victims may be      Question: What is the Crime    Hint: Must report the crime to law              Issue: CVCP provides
paid by the State of Oregon for      Victims’ Compensation          enforcement within 72 hours and                 financial assistance to
certain expenses through this        Program? (ORS 147.105; ORS cooperate with prosecution. (These                  victims of person crimes.
program.                             147.390)                       requirements may be waived for                  This assistance includes
                                                                    good cause.)                                    medical and counseling
                                                                                                                    costs, HIV testing, and
                                                                                                                    funeral expenses.
20 Answer: A crime victim does not       Question: Who is the             Hint: Not the prosecutor, but the . . .   Issue: If contacted by the
have to talk with or provide discovery   defendant or alleged youth       .                                         defense, victims must be
to these individuals (with               offender, defense attorney, or                                             informed of identity and
exceptions).                             others acting on their behalf?                                             capacity of person, that
                                         (Or Const Art 1§42(1)(c), ORS                                              the victim does not need
                                         135.970)                                                                   to share information with
                                                                                                                    the person unless the
                                                                                                                    victim wishes, and that the
                                                                                                                    victim may have a district
                                                                                                                    attorney present during an
                                                                                                                    interview.
30 Answer: The victim of a person        Question: What is grand jury     Hint: 1. Community members who            Issue: “Compromise the
crime who is at least 15 years old       proceedings, certain child       vote to indict; 2 specific to children;   process” – A health care
when the crime occurs may have a         abuse assessments and when       and 3. a broad category.                  provider, law enforcement
personal representative except at        the representative might                                                   agency [not officer],
these times.                             “compromise the process.”                                                  protective service worker,
                                         (ORS 147.425)                                                              or court may not prohibit a
                                                                                                                    personal representative
                                                                                                                    from accompanying a
                                                                                                                    victim unless they believe
                                                                                                                    that the personal
                                                                                                                    representative would
                                                                                                                    compromise the process.
40 Answer: When a crime involves         Question: What are (a) when      Hint: 1. Starting with the                Issue: Prior to conviction,
transmission of body fluids, a crime     the defendant has been           prosecutor; 2. at court; and 3. end of    the court may grant the
victim may request HIV testing at        charged; (b) at the time of an   prosecution.                              request for testing; upon
these phases of the prosecution.         appearance; and (c) upon                                                   conviction the court shall
                                         conviction? (ORS 135.139)                                                  grant the request.

              CVR Grid Game - Trainer’s Guide

Hear Ye, Hear Ye (Rights that may apply during hearings.)
10 Answer: The victim of any violent Question: What are plea              Hint: Typical outcome of criminal
felony has the right to be consulted    negotiations? (Or. Const. Art.    cases.
about these, upon request.              1, Sec. 42(1)(f).)
20 Answer: A crime victim has the       Question: Who are the             Hint:
right to be reasonably protected from alleged youth offender,
this individual (or individuals) during defendant, youth offender or
the criminal or juvenile justice        convicted person? (Or Const.
process.                                Art. 1, Sec. 43(1)(a)).
30 Answer: A crime victim has           Question: What are (1)            Hint: Foundational rights that help a
these two rights at open proceedings advanced notice (if requested);      victim have a “meaningful role.”
where the defendant or alleged          and (2) to be present? (Or.
youth offender will be present.         Const. Art. 1, Sec. 42(1)(a))
40 Answer: Victims may be able to       Question: What is they are an     Hint: What an employer needs, and       Issue: “Covered
take leave from their job to take care employee of a covered              situations when a victim/employee       employer” means an
of crime related matters if this        employer and need to attend a     might need to take time off from        employer who employs six
applies.                                criminal proceeding, get legal    work.                                   or more persons in
                                        help, medical treatment or                                                Oregon for each working
                                        counseling, victim services, or                                           day during each of 20 or
                                        a safer home. (ORS 659A.192;                                              more calendar work
                                        ORS 659A.885.)                                                            weeks in the year in which
                                                                                                                  or year proceeding the
                                                                                                                  year in which an eligible
                                                                                                                  employee takes leave.
                                                                                                                  “Eligible employee”
                                                                                                                  means an employee who:
                                                                                                                  a)Worked an average of
                                                                                                                  more than 25 hours/week
                                                                                                                  for a covered employer for
                                                                                                                  at least 180 days
                                                                                                                  immediately before the
                                                                                                                  date the employee takes
                                                                                                                  leave; and
                                                                                                                  b) is a crime victim (which
                                                                                                                  includes immediate family
                                                                                                                  members).

              CVR Grid Game - Trainer’s Guide

Hear(ing) We Go Again (More hearing-related rights for victims.)
10 Answer: A victim has the right to Question: What is prompt            Hint: May not happen often because
receive this from the convicted       restitution? (Or Const Art         the convicted criminal or youth
criminal or youth offender who        1§42(1)(d), ORS 137.105,           offender is indigent or doesn’t take
caused the victim’s loss or injury.   ORS 419C.236(2))                   responsibility for payment.
20 Answer: A crime victim has a       Question: What is a transcript,    Hint: Court record.                  Issue: Victims must pay
right to a copy of this of any        audiotape or videotape? (Or.                                            the cost of preparing their
proceedings in open court.            Const. Art. 1, Sec. 42(1)(e);                                           copy.
                                      ORS 147.410; Applies in
                                      Juvenile via ORS 419C.270(8).
30 Answer: A crime victim has a       Question: What is notice of        Hint: For suspects, is their Miranda
right to this as soon as practical.   crime victims’ constitutional      rights, for crime victims, it’s their…
                                      rights? (Or. Const. Art. 1, Sec.
                                      42(1)(g); ORS 147.417.
                                      Applies in Juvenile System via
                                      ORS 419C.270(8).
40 Answer: The minimum number         Question: What is 30 days?         Hint: Less than three months and
of days before parole board hearings (ORS 144.120. Note: This            more than two weeks.
a victim must be notified so they can right doesn’t apply in the
appear in person or submit a written juvenile system.)
statement.

              CVR Grid Game - Trainer’s Guide

Wrap It Up (A grab bag of rights.)
10 Answer: There shall be no public    Question: What is at the           Hint:                                 Issue: “Public access
access coverage of sex offense         victim’s request? (UTCR                                                  coverage” means
proceedings in court when this         3.180(2)(d))                                                             coverage by television,
happens.                                                                                                        photography or recording
                                                                                                                equipment in the
                                                                                                                possession of a person
                                                                                                                other than the court or the
                                                                                                                court’s staff.
20 Answer: The court shall take the    Question: What is resetting        Hint:
victim into consideration when doing   any trial date or setting any
this.                                  court hearing requiring the
                                       presence of the victim? (ORS
                                       136.145)




30 Answer: A crime victim has the      Question: What are release,        Hint:
right to appear personally and to      pretrial release, dispositional
express views relevant to the issues   and sentencing hearings? (Or.
at these hearings.                     Const. Art. 1, Sec. 42(1)(a);
                                       ORS 135.246(5)(B); ORS
                                       137.013)
40 Answer: This type of evidence is    Question: What is victim           Hint:
not admissible in prosecution for      reputation or past sexual
rape, sodomy, unlawful penetration     behavior and manner of dress
or sexual abuse (or in a prosecution   implying consent or inciting the
for an attempt of any of there).       crime?
                                       (ORS 40.210, Oregon
                                       Evidence Code Rule 412)
